PROFINET @ VW Mexico

One cable for everything! 2nd largest VW factory world wide

In 2010 only ~2.500 PROFINET devices

Today 10.000 devices in 150 stations

PROFINET & PROFIsafe are used throughout the plant

quality management and real-time data over the same wire

High requirements for certified devices

PROFINET & PROFIsafe @ Schaeffler

Perfect Match large bearing test stand e.g. for offshore wind turbines

bearings weighing up to 15 tons and 3,5 m in diameter

simulate the changing and irregular effect the wind has on the rotor

create dynamic pitching and yawing moments

PROFINET and PROFIsafe wirelessly using RCoax

The four stages of the Industrial Revolution 9

1st Industrial Revolution • Follows

introduction of water and steam powered mechanical manufacturing facilities

2nd Industrial Revolution • Based on mass

production achieved by the division of labor concept and the use of electrical energy

3rd Industrial Revolution • Uses

electronics and IT to achieve further automation of manufacturing

4th Industrial Revolution • Based on

Cyber Physical Systems

End of 18th century

End of 19th century

1970‘s

today

Security Requirements

Security for systems without their own security functions Lack of technical resources necessary for security functions

Security functions have to be integrated in existing systems

Real-time operation security functions must not slow down critical reaction time

Ensure deterministic behavior

Transparent and cost-efficient integration integrate security functions with minimal configuration effort

automation experts are generally not security experts

Robustness withstand temporary exceptionally-high communication loads

Value for our customers

© PI - PROFIBUS & PROFINET International 2013

Additional process values: More information about the process More accurate process values: Higher precision ensures high quality of product Diagnostics: Reliable diagnostics enable effective maintenance and higher availability of the whole plant Bi-Directional communication: Remote access to the device enables parameterization from a central station

Without digital communication, information is locked inside the device

Before profile 3.02 was introduced

all diagnosis messages have been provided to all users. >> Difficult to manage by the operators

Page 30: PI Report Karsten Schneider PI Chairman ... - sea.profibus.com

30

Karsten Schneider / PROFIBUS & PROFINET International

With Profile 3.02

Diagnosis messages are mapped to categories already by the manufacturer, categories comply with NAMUR NE 107. Plant operator gets categorized information. Maintenance department gets full information.
